Electric Vehicles and Data Centers Are Making the Switch to 48V Systems

New Report Details How 48V Architectures Can Unlock More Power While Decreasing Emissions

11 April 2022

Chicago, IL: PreScouter, a Chicago-based research intelligence firm, has released a new report that looks at how the adoption of 48V systems can benefit companies in the automotive and data center sectors and why 48V will be a game-changer moving forward.

“The 48V landscape, for electromobility and data centers, offers a rich set of advantages over the traditional 12V system,” says Jorge Hurtado, PhD, a PreScouter Researcher who coathored the report. He goes on to explain, “Everything related to the 48V architecture, wherever it is being implemented, pinpoints its ability to improve energy conservation, which relates to efficiency and flexibility, leading to the reduction of capital and operating costs. This makes the 48V landscape simply the most compelling approach for the automotive and datacenter industries.”

According to the Intelligence Brief, 48V technology is the future of automotive transportation, with 1 out of 10 cars sold across the world expected to be a 48V mild hybrid vehicle (i.e., electric assisted) by 2025.

Regarding data centers, the report describes how the adoption of 48V main bus architectures, which will reduce distribution losses by a factor of 16 compared to 12V power delivery, will help balance cost and efficiency as deployments scale to the level of 13 million new servers installed in data centers every year.

In addition to providing a clear overview of the benefits of 48V for both the automotive sector and data centers, the Intelligence Brief also presents a landscape of the key segments needed to build a 48V infrastructure as well as highlighting the key players and global developments in each field, by region.

“The shift to 48V infrastructure in both the automotive and data center markets will enable increased growth and scalability through increased efficiencies,” states Sofiane Boukhalfa, PhD, Technical Director of the High Tech and Aerospace & Defense Practices at PreScouter. “Moreover, it will contribute to improved sustainability goals through reduced emissions that are central to many corporate development strategies today. As such, understanding and preparing for this shift will allow competitors in these industries to gain and maintain a competitive advantage in their markets,” he adds.
